The Forts of Munohur and Munsurtosh Savant, Wari State 1871. Artist(s): Lester, John Frederick (1825-1915)
Scope & Content:
f.30 Inscribed on reverse: ‘The Forts of Munohur and Munsurtosh Savant, Wari State 1871. One of my best sketches of the historic picturesque Forts at the taking of which I was present in Outram’s Brigade, 1844-45’.
The town of Uchar (Datia state) beneath its massive rock, with the fort and a mosque in the foreground.. Artist(s): Prinsep, William (1794-1874), attributed to
Scope & Content:
The town of Uchar (Datia state) beneath its massive rock, with the fort and a mosque in the foreground. Attributed to William Prinsep (1794-1874), 1818. Inscribed below: ‘The Fort and Town of Oochar. No. 1.’ 320 by 420 mm.

The fortress of Kumbhalgarh in the Aravalli Hills (Mewar).. Artist(s): Waugh, Patrick Young (1788-1829)
Scope & Content:
The great fortress of Kumbhalgarh in the Aravalli Hills (Mewar). By Patrick Young Waugh (1788-1829), 1818-19. Signed on the wash border:’ P.Y. Waugh.’ Inscribed below: ‘Fort of Kommulmair.’ Pen-and-ink and wash, heightened with water-colour; 246 by 445 mm; 300 by 480 mm including wash borders...
